thumb|upright=0.7|Piece of Yttrium Yttrium is a chemical element; it has symbol Y and atomic number 39. It is a silvery-metallic transition metal chemically similar to the lanthanides and has often been classified as a rare-earth element. Yttrium is almost always found in combination with lanthanide elements in rare-earth minerals and is never found in nature as a free element. 89Y is the only stable isotope and the only isotope found in the Earth's crust.

Yttrium is a chemical element with the symbol Y and atomic number 39. Its standard atomic weight is 88.90584. The element has an electron configuration of [Kr] 4d¹ 5s² and typically exhibits an oxidation state of 3. It possesses an electronegativity of 1 and an ionic radius of 1.08. The canonical SMILES representation for yttrium is [Y].

The substance was discovered in 1787. It has a density of 4.47, a melting point of 2732, and a boiling point of 5301. Its vapor pressure is recorded as 0.
